Screen flicker on Android devices manifests as an intermittent or rapid flashing, strobing, or instability of the display. This visual disturbance can range from barely perceptible to highly distracting, potentially hindering device usability. Diagnostic steps involve identifying patterns in the occurrence; does it happen consistently, only under specific apps, or after a drop? Observing the flicker’s behavior can help determine its underlying cause, whether it’s a software glitch, a hardware malfunction, or environmental interference.
